Output f723fe59b0150d53473255f68b0077cd06f20bd42a0f8a15e6038c3bb0c119d2:0

value
827654082
script pubkey
OP_0 OP_PUSHBYTES_20 ecbe84b3314435a4b1b8af3911e25598f361ae3f
address
bc1qajlgfve3gs66fvdc4uu3rcj4nrekrt3la27dww
transaction
f723fe59b0150d53473255f68b0077cd06f20bd42a0f8a15e6038c3bb0c119d2
confirmations
420303
spent
true